Description: Tesseract is an open source optical character recognition (OCR) engine. It can recognize text in images and convert it into editable text. It supports over 100 languages and can handle distorted or low-quality images.

Description: OCRFeeder is an optical character recognition (OCR) suite for Linux that can convert scanned documents and PDF files into editable text documents. It supports over 40 languages and has built-in spell checking.

Pros & Cons Analysis

Tesseract
Tesseract
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Accurate OCR even on low quality images
  • Supports many languages
  • Can be customized and extended
  • Actively maintained and improved
Cons
  • Requires some technical skill to set up and use
  • Lower accuracy on handwritten or artistic fonts
  • Limited built-in formatting options for output text
  • Not as user friendly as commercial OCR products
OCRFeeder
OCRFeeder
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Accurate OCR with support for many languages
  • Preserves original formatting of documents
  • Easy to use graphical interface
  • Active development and community support
Cons
  • Limited file format support (TIFF, PDF, JPEG)
  • No advanced features like table recognition
  • OCR accuracy depends on scan quality
  • Lacks some features of paid OCR software
